About the Role
As an IP Networks Design Engineer, you will be responsible for validating network designs, building lab environments, executing end-to-end testing, and ensuring solutions are deployment-ready before production rollout. You will work across complex IP/MPLS environments and contribute to minimising implementation risks while improving delivery quality and customer confidence.
Key Responsibilities
Solution Design & Validation
Analyse existing IP/MPLS network architectures and services
Develop and validate scalable target network designs
Review High-Level Design (HLD) and Low-Level Design (LLD) documents
Ensure solutions align with customer standards, security policies, and design principles
Lab Setup & Testing
Build and configure lab environments replicating production scenarios
Perform functional, performance, interoperability, and failover testing
Configure and validate:
Cisco and Juniper routers/switches
DHCP, DNS, Syslog, and BNG services
Routing and security policies
Validate multi-vendor interoperability
Solution Optimisation
Identify design gaps and recommend optimisation opportunities
Validate resiliency, redundancy, and high-availability scenarios
Ensure solutions meet performance KPIs and SLAs
Documentation & Governance
Prepare Golden MOPs (Method of Procedure)
Develop:
Test plans and validation reports
Configuration templates and standard builds
Design validation and acceptance documentation
Support customer sign-off and governance activities
Pre-Production Support
Ensure solutions are production-ready with minimal deployment risk
Provide rollout support, troubleshooting guidance, and knowledge transfer to implementation teams
